**Cobalt Alloy 6B Bars and Rods** are primarily made up of cobalt (about 60%), along with chromium (28–32%), tungsten (3.5–5%), and smaller amounts of molybdenum, iron, and carbon. This alloy is known for its outstanding resistance to wear, galling, and corrosion, even under high temperatures. It boasts a tensile strength of around 965 MPa and can reach a hardness of up to 45 HRC in its annealed state. Cobalt 6B retains its mechanical properties across a broad temperature range, making it perfect for extreme service conditions that involve friction, pressure, and thermal cycling.

Welding processes suitable for Cobalt Alloy 6B Bar include TIG (Tungsten Inert Gas), MIG (Metal Inert Gas), and resistance welding. Preheating and post-weld heat treatment are often required for optimal results.
Yes, Cobalt Alloy 6B Bar can be welded, but it requires careful control of heat and filler material to avoid cracking or weakening. Preheating and post-weld heat treatment are often recommended.
Cobalt Alloy 6B rods are available in various sizes, typically ranging from 0.125" to 6" in diameter. Common finishes include cold-drawn, hot-rolled, and polished for enhanced surface quality.
You’ll find Cobalt Alloy 6B Bars and Rods in various applications that demand exceptional wear and corrosion resistance, such as valve seats, pump components, bearings, cutting tools, and parts for turbine engines. Their non-galling properties make them particularly suitable for metal-on-metal contact applications. Additionally, they are utilized in chemical processing and marine environments, where durability and performance in harsh conditions are crucial. The alloy’s ability to endure high temperatures and mechanical stress ensures a long service life, making it a smart and cost-effective choice for critical industrial and engineering needs.
